I have a dropdown with a default value By default the first option is selected automatically but I want to ensure that users actively select a value instead of using the default
<select @bind="SelectedValue">
<option value="Option1">Option 1</option>
<option value="Option2">Option 2</option>
</select>
<p>Selected Value: @SelectedValue</p>
@code {
private string SelectedValue = "";
}
I have a dropdown with a default value By default the first option is selected automatically but I want to ensure that users actively select a value instead of using the default
<select @bind="SelectedValue">
<option value="Option1">Option 1</option>
<option value="Option2">Option 2</option>
</select>
<p>Selected Value: @SelectedValue</p>
@code {
private string SelectedValue = "";
}
Share
Improve this question
edited Nov 25, 2024 at 9:10
Zhi Lv
21.7k1 gold badge27 silver badges37 bronze badges
asked Nov 20, 2024 at 17:22
user25117592user25117592
1 Answer
Reset to default 1<select @bind="SelectedValue">
<option value="" disabled selected>Please select an option</option>
<option value="Option1">Option 1</option>
<option value="Option2">Option 2</option>
</select>
<p>Selected Value: @SelectedValue</p>
@code {
private string SelectedValue = "";
}
The is used as a placeholder that appears as the default selection. It has an empty value attribute making it an invalid choice